批處理:遍歷輸出指定后綴格式的文件名.bat


批處理:遍歷輸出指定后綴格式的文件名.bat

1 @echo off
2 type nul >C:\result.txt
3 for /r "d:\我的文檔\桌面\交接\webservice\Webservice項目" %%a in (*.pdf) do (
4     >>C:\result.txt echo %%~dpa%%~nxa
5 )

自己新建一個文本文檔,然后將上面的代碼貼進去,之后將txt重命名為.bat后綴,雙擊bat腳本,即可在C盤的result.txt里面,看到你想要的結果。

 

其中兩塊可以修改,1,路徑,2,后綴。最下面有截圖。

 

1,路徑:"d:\我的文檔\桌面\交接\webservice\Webservice項目"

2,后綴: (*.pdf)

 

舉例,比如我要搜索存在於路徑下d:\我的文檔\桌面下的所有txt文件,那么我新建一個txt文件,然后拷入上面的代碼,修改我的路徑地址和后綴最終腳本代碼如下

@echo off
type nul >C:\result.txt
for /r "d:\我的文檔\桌面" %%a in (*.txt) do (
    >>C:\result.txt echo %%~dpa%%~nxa
)

打開c盤下的result.txt 即可看到結果。

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M